RGT 1312
Prin of Radiation Protection
Pearl River Community College · UGRD · Fall 2026
2 sectionsNo open sections · 2 checked
Catalog description
This course is designed to present an overview of the principles of radiation protection including the responsibilities of the radiographer for patients, personnel, and the public. Radiation health and safety requirements of federal and state regulatory agencies, accreditation agencies, and health care organizations are incorporated. Two lecture hours per week.
